Watford have the chance to right the wrongs of Saturday's defeat by Portsmouth as the campaign picks up pace by hosting Ipswich Town at the Vic' on Tuesday.
After a blistering start to the season, in polar opposition to last seasons abysmal start to the campaign, Ipswich have faltered slightly in recent weeks. One win in four is hardly catastrophic but after Roy Keane promised promotion last term he'll be keen to arrest this minor slip in form and fire the Tractor boys back up towards the automatic promotion places.
Town strengthened their midfield options further yesterday (Saturday) with the capture of Jack Colback on loan from Sunderland after an impressive loan last season.
Watford Team News:
Ross Jenkins and Rene Gilmartin both missed out on Saturday through injury but could be in contention to return to the squad, if not Jonathan Bond and Michael Bryan will hold their places. Midfielder Don Cowie was taken off after 23 minutes with a knee problem and seems unlikely to feature meaning Stephen McGinn or Josh Walker will deputise.

Ipswich Town Team News:
Ipswich have only two absentees in Darren O'Dea and Alan Quinn after David Norris and Luke Hyam were fit to face Coventry at the weekend.
The addition of Jack Colback gives Roy Keane a selection headache in midfield with fellow loanee Jake Livermore starting brightly.

Key Player: Jason Scotland
The powerful Trinidad & Tobago international joined from Wigan this Summer after a less than impressive stint at the DW Stadium where he notched just once. A good start to life in East Anglia has brought him 4 in 8 starts. Played at the 2006 World Cup and has 8 goals for T&T in 41 caps.
